If you’re like most Americans, you probably spend at least some portion of your day in front of the TV. But that habit could be deadly, according to recent research.
Dr. Frank Hu of the Harvard School of Public Health and his colleagues【S1】_____in the Journal of the American Medical Association that too much TV time was associated with increases in the risk of developing diabetes and heart problems and the risk of death from any cause.
Hu’s study, which analyzed data from eight large studies【S2】_____since the 1970s, didn’t【S3】_____say why TV time was associated with poor health, but the【S4】_____connections are no mystery. "Excessive TV watching is related to decreased physical activity, increased consumption of foods, and increased caloric intake, " says Hu.
That is, every hour you spend on the couch is another hour you’re not【S5】_____. And TV watching tends to【S6】_____other unhealthy activities like snacking on junk food and eating fewer fresh fruits and veggies. All of these are known risk【S7】_____for diabetes and heart disease, conditions that can contribute to early death.
"Now we know that excessive TV watching may do more damage than other types of sedentary behaviors, ’’ says Hu. "So it’s a good idea to ask how much time people spend in front of the TV and for doctors to give advice not only about exercise but about how to【S8】_____TV watching."
That may be easier said than done,【S9】_____Americans’ seeming obsession with TV. Many people, especially kids, don’t just limit themselves to the television set; they’re also watching on their mobile devices and computers. That makes TV a hard habit to break, but one that may【S10】_____save lives.
